Инкубатор на ардуино

Инкубатор на ардуино

АВТОМАТИКА ДЛЯ ИНКУБАТОРА НА pic16f628a

Рассказать в:
Автор: Оспанов Е.М.СКАЧАТЬ СХЕМУ  CXEMA.GIF  ТЕРМОРЕГУЛЯТОР С ТАЙМЕРОМ И ВЫХОДОМ НАПРАВЛЕНИЯПРИ ПЕРВОМ НАЖАТИЙ КНОПКИ МЕНЮ РЕГУЛЯТОР ПЕРЕХОДИТ В РЕЖИМ УСТАНОВКИ ТЕМПЕРАТУРЫ, О ЧЕМ СВИДЕТЕЛЬСТВУЕТМИГАНИЕ ТОЧКИ КНОПКАМИ ПЛЮС ИЛИ МИНУС УСТАНАВЛИВАЕМ ТЕМПЕРАТУРУ КОТОРУЮ НУЖНО ПОДДЕРЖИВАТЬ ПО УМОЛЧАНИЮ СТОИТ 37,4 ГРАДУСАПРИ ВТОРОМ НАЖАТИЙ КНОПКИ МЕНЮ УСТАНАВЛИВАЕМ ГИСТЕРЕЗИС РАЗНИЦУ МЕЖДУ ВКЛЮЧЕНИЕМ И ОТКЛЮЧЕНИЕМ.МОЖНО УСТАНАВЛИВАТЬ В ПРЕДЕЛАХ ОТ 0 ДО 0,9 ГРАДУСА.

ПО УМОЛЧАНИЮ СТОИТ 0,1 (НАГРЕВАТЕЛЬ ОТКЛЮЧАЕТСЯ ПРИ ДОСТИЖЕНИЙ ТЕМПЕРАТУРЫ 37,4 ВКЛЮЧАЕТСЯ ПРИ ТЕМПЕРАТУРЕ 37,3)РЕЖИМ ОТЛИЧАЕТСЯ БУКВОЙ  "Г"  В ЧЕТВЕРТОМ РАЗРЯДЕСЛЕДУЮЩЕЕ НАЖАТИЕ КНОПКИ МЕНЮ ПЕРЕХОДИМ В РЕЖИМ УСТАНОВКИ КОРРЕКЦИЙ ПОКАЗАНИЯ ДАТЧИКА DS18B20 ПРЕДЕЛЫ УСТАНОВКИ ОТ -0,9 ДО 0,9 СООТВЕТСТВЕННО ЕСЛИ -0,1 ВЫЧИТАЕМ 0,1 ГРАДУСА ОТ СЧИТАННОГО С ДАТЧИКА ЗНАЧЕНИЯ. ПО УМОЛЧАНИЮ ЭТО ЗНАЧЕНИЕ 0,0.РЕЖИМ ОТЛИЧАЕТСЯ МАЛЕНЬКИМ БУКВОЙ "с" В ЧЕТВЕРТОМ РАЗРЯДЕЧЕТВЕРТОЕ НАЖАТИЕ КНОПКИ МЕНЮ ПЕРЕХОДИМ В РЕЖИМ УСТАНОВКИ ПАУЗЫ МЕЖДУ ВКЛЮЧЕНИЯМИ ДВИГАТЕЛЯ ПОВОРОТА ЛОТКОВ. УСТАНАВЛИВАЕТСЯ В МИНУТАХ, МАКСИМАЛЬНОЕ ЗНАЧЕНИЕ 999 МИНУТ. РЕЖИМ ОТЛИЧАЕТСЯ БУКВОЙ "Н" В ЧЕТВЕРТОМ РАЗРЯДЕПЯТОЕ НАЖАТИЕ КНОПКИ МЕНЮ ПЕРЕВОДИТ РЕГУЛЯТОР В РЕЖИМ УСТАНОВКИ ВРЕМЕНИ РАБОТЫ ДВИГАТЕЛЯ, ЗАДАЕТСЯ В СЕКУНДАХ. МАКСИМАЛЬНОЕ ЗНАЧЕНИЕ 999 СЕКУНД.

РЕЖИМ ОТОБРАЖАЕТСЯ БОЛЬШОЙ БУКВОЙ "С" В ЧЕТВЕРТОМ РАЗРЯДЕШЕСТОЕ НАЖАТИЕ КНОПКИ МЕНЮ ПЕРЕВОДИТ РЕГУЛЯТОР В РАБОЧИЙ РЕЖИМ С СОХРАНЕНИЕМ ВСЕХ ИЗМЕНЕНИЙ В ЭНЕРГОНЕЗАВИСИМУЮ ПАМЯТЬ КОНТРОЛЛЕРАПЕЧАТНАЯ ПЛАТА РЕГУЛЯТОРАPLATA.rar
  ВСЕ ДЕТАЛИ МОНТИРУЮТСЯ СО СТОРОНЫ ПРОВОДНИКОВ(МЕДНЫХ ДОРОЖЕК) В ЛИЦЕВОЙ СТОРОНЕ ТОЛЬКО ИНДИКАТОР С КНОПКАМИ.  ИНДИКАТОР С ОБЩИМИ АНОДАМИ.ФОТО УСТРОИСТВА
 
   АРХИВ:Скачать    ПО ВОПРОСАМ   ПИШИТЕ НА ПОЧТУ АВТОРА  erzhan.ospanov@inbox.ru 


Раздел: [Схемы]

Сохрани статью в:
Оставь свой комментарий или вопрос:



Наше сообщество в VK, а ты с нами? Присоединяйся!!!

Тясячи схем в категориях:
->Прочее
->Измерительная техника
->Приборы
->Схемыэлектрооборудования
->Источники питания (прочие полезные конструкции)
->Теоретические материалы
->Справочные материалы
->Устройства на микроконтроллерах
->Зарядные устройства (для батареек)
->Зарядные устройства (для авто)
->Преобразователи напряжения (инверторы)
->Все для кулера (Вентилятора)
->Радиомикрофоны, жучки
->Металоискатели
->Регуляторы мощности
->Охрана (Сигнализация)
->Управление освещением
->Таймеры (влажность, давление)
->Трансиверы и радиостанции
->Конструкции для дома
->Конструкции простой сложности
->Конкурс на лучшую конструкцию на микроконтроллерах
->Конструкции средней сложности
->Стабилизаторы
->Усилители мощности низкой частоты (на транзисторах)
->Блоки питания (импульсные)
->Усилители мощности высокой частоты
->Приспособления для пайки и конструирования плат
->Термометры
->Борт. сеть
->Измерительные приборы (тахометр, вольтметр итд)
->Железо
->Паяльники ипаяльные станции
->Радиопередатчики
->Вспомогательные устройства
->Телевизионная техника
->Регуляторы тембра, громкости
->Блоки питания (лабораторные)
->Усилители мощности низкой частоты (на микросхемах)
->Другие устройства для усилителей
->Cветовое оформление новогодней ёлки или праздничного зала
->Глушилки
->Телефонные жуки
->Инфракрасная техника
->Медицинская техника
->Телефония
->Для животного мира
->Конструируем усилители
->Антенны и усилители к ним
->Звонки
->Электронные игрушки
->Усилители мощности низкой частоты (ламповые)
->Управление двигателями (питание от однофазной сети)
->Программаторы микроконтроллеров
->Сверлилки
->Изучаем микроконтроллеры
->Радиоприемники
->Сигнализации
->Сотовая связь
->USB-устройства
->Блоки питания (трансформаторные)
->Радиостанции простые в изготовлении
->Источники питания (для усилителей)
->Прочеее
->защита от короткого замыкания (электронные предохранители)
->Зарядные устройства (для радиостанций)
->Мигалки
->Cварочное оборудование
->Кодовые электронные замки
->Блоки питания (бестрансформаторные)
->Часы
->Управление поворотниками
->Зажигание
->Управление водой (насосы для скважин или колодцев, полив растений)
->Моделирование
->Блоки управления стеклоочистителями
->Предварительные усилители
->Защита от перегрузки и перегрева
->Динамики
->Ремонт бытовой техники
->Дистанционное управление компьютером
->Акустические микрофоны и преобразователи
->Спутниковое ТВ
->Gsm антенны, примочки, усилители, ретрансляторы.
->Пищалки
->Роботы
->Ретрансляторы
->Паяльники и паяльные станции
->Звуковые сигнализаторы
->Рули и джойстики
->Схемы электрооборудования
->Все для "кулера" (Вентилятора)
->Работа с BGA микросхемами
->Фильтры
->Сабвуферы

В [1] был описан терморегулятор, выполненный на транзисторах и операционных усилителях. Предлагаю аналогичное устройство на микроконтроллере (МК), см. рис.

Устройство питается от нестабилизированного блока «Электроника Д2-10М», предназначенного для калькуляторов. Основой устройства является микросхема DS1620 в корпусе DIP-8, представляющая собой цифровой термометр. Сигнал с вывода Тcom этой ИМС используется для управления термостатом.

На выводе Тcom устанавливается высокий уровень, если температура превышает Thigh, и это состояние сохраняется до тех пор, пока температура не опустится ниже Tlow. Заданное значение температуры сохраняется в энергонезависимой памяти .

Микросхема запрограммирована до установки в устройство на температуру (37, 5…38)оС, но может использоваться и в автономном режиме, без МК. Если ИМС не запрограммирована, то будет служить в качестве цифрового термометра для измерения температуры от -55оС до +99оС с шагом в 0, 5оС. Если значение температуры составляет 0, 5оС, то на индикаторе HG2 светится запятая.

Выключатель SA1 предназначен для надежного формирования сигнала «сброс» для МК с помощью цепочки R1-С3 (включение вилки блока питания в розетку этого не гарантирует). Конденсаторы С1 и С2 улучшают запуск внутреннего генератора МК. В процессе отладки введен сглаживающий RC-фильтр R2-С4. Хотя максимальная тактовая частота DS1620 составляет 2 МГц, для уверенного запуска преобразователя температуры ее пришлось понизить на порядок.

Устройство имеет габариты 32х110х30 мм и используется в мини-инкубаторе на 56 яиц. Нагревательными элементами служат 6 ламп накаливания мощностью по 100 Вт. Остальные элементы схемы в пояснениях не нуждаются.

Индикация температуры происходит следующим образом: чередуется индикация «оC» длительностью 2 с и индикация температуры «XXx» длительностью 3 с. Для отрицательных температур высвечивается » -оC».

Карта прошивки ПЗУ МК приведена в таблице. Распределение адресов следующее:

— 0…73 — запуск преобразователя температуры;
— 74…100 — чтение температуры;
-102…179 — побитное чтение данных;
-180…249 — преобразование в десятичный код;
-250…255 — индикация температуры;
-256…273 — индикация «оC»
-280…334 — подпрограмма индикации младшего и старшего разрядов температуры;
-350…359 — данные для отображения знаков и цифр на индикаторе;

Источник: v-a-melnik.narod.ru

Похожие страницы:

Простой контроллер для инкубатора на Arduino своими руками.

Скачать скетч (файл расширения flp устанавливается на Arduino при помощи Flprog)

Ссылки на компоненты:

4-ехканальный релейный модуль — http://ali.pub/21jp0

ЖК-дисплей LCD1602 (синий экран)- http://ali.pub/alnru

Модуль расширителя интерфейса (I2C) — http://ali.pub/dwj5n

Ардуино UNO — http://ali.pub/z6n3u

Схема контроллера для инкубатора на Arduino

Переворот лотка серводвигателем в проекте «Простой контроллер для инкубатора на Arduino».

Скачать скетч «Переворот лотка серводвигателем» (файл расширения flp устанавливается на Arduino при помощи Flprog)

Ссылки на компоненты:

4-ехканальный релейный модуль — http://ali.pub/21jp0

ЖК-дисплей LCD1602 (синий экран)- http://ali.pub/alnru

Модуль расширителя интерфейса (I2C) — http://ali.pub/dwj5n

Ардуино UNO — http://ali.pub/z6n3u

Модуль на IRF520 0-24v — http://ali.pub/1bnuyz

Датчик температуры и влажности HTU21 — http://ali.pub/ygl3w

Простой контроллер для инкубатора на Arduino 2

Оставьте комментарий:

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*